About this route:
A direct, nonstop flight between Randolph Air Force Base Joint Base San Antonio (RND), Universal City, Texas, United States and Lehigh Valley International Airport (ABE), Allentown, Pennsylvania, United States would travel a Great Circle distance of 1,496 miles (or 2,407 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the relatively short distance between Randolph Air Force Base Joint Base San Antonio and Lehigh Valley International Airport, the route shown on this map most likely still appears to be a straight line.

Facts about Randolph Air Force Base Joint Base San Antonio (RND):
- In addition to being known as "Randolph Air Force Base Joint Base San Antonio", another name for RND is "Randolph AFB".
- The idea for Randolph began soon after passage in the United States Congress of the Air Corps Act of 1926, which changed the name of the Army Air Service to the Army Air Corps, created two new brigadier general positions and provided a five-year expansion program for the under-strength Air Corps.
- The furthest airport from Randolph Air Force Base Joint Base San Antonio (RND) is Sir Gaëtan Duval Airport (RRG), which is located 11,103 miles (17,869 kilometers) away in Rodrigues Island, Mauritius.
- The closest airport to Randolph Air Force Base Joint Base San Antonio (RND) is San Antonio International Airport (SAT), which is located only 12 miles (19 kilometers) W of RND.
- Between October 1931 and March 1935, more than 2,000 candidates reported for pilot training at Randolph, which began a new class every fourth months.
- The Crew Training Air Force was discontinued on 1 July 1957, and the headquarters of the Flying Training Air Force relocated to Randolph.
